Maximizing Theme Park Lighting: Illuminate Your Park for Safety, Atmosphere, and Thrills
Lighting plays a pivotal role in the success of a theme park. From creating captivating atmospheres to ensuring guest safety, the right lighting design can significantly enhance the visitor experience and drive revenue. Whether you're lighting up a roller coaster, illuminating pathways, or adding drama to nighttime shows, it's essential to choose lighting solutions that align with your park's theme and operational needs. Here are some key strategies to optimize your theme park lighting for maximum impact.
1. Create Ambiance with Architectural Lighting
Architectural lighting is vital for establishing the overall mood and theme of your park. By strategically highlighting key structures, such as entrance gates, iconic landmarks, and themed buildings, you can create a memorable first impression that captivates visitors as soon as they enter. Use color-changing LED lights to enhance the visual appeal and allow for flexibility in altering the ambiance for different events or seasons. This not only enhances the guest experience but also encourages visitors to stay longer, increasing opportunities for spending.
2. Enhance Safety with Pathway and Area Lighting
Safety is a top priority in any theme park, especially after dark. Properly illuminated pathways, staircases, and open areas are essential to prevent accidents and guide visitors through the park. LED bollards, in-ground lights, and pole-mounted fixtures can provide effective and energy-efficient lighting for walkways. Additionally, consider integrating motion sensors and dimming controls to maintain optimal light levels while conserving energy. A well-lit park enhances guest confidence and comfort, encouraging repeat visits and positive reviews.
3. Elevate Attractions with Specialty Lighting
Attractions are the heart of any theme park, and lighting can make them even more thrilling. Use dynamic lighting techniques such as moving head fixtures, spotlights, and strobe lights to add excitement to rides and shows. For example, LED spotlights can highlight the twists and turns of a roller coaster, while synchronized light shows can enhance the drama of nighttime performances. Specialty lighting not only amplifies the thrill factor but also makes your park stand out in photos and videos, driving organic social media engagement and attracting new visitors.
4. Optimize Energy Efficiency with LED Technology
Operating a theme park involves significant energy consumption, making efficiency a key consideration. Upgrading to LED lighting across your park can drastically reduce energy costs while providing superior illumination. LEDs offer a longer lifespan, reducing maintenance needs, and are available in a wide range of color temperatures and beam angles, making them versatile for various applications. Energy-efficient lighting solutions not only lower operational costs but also align with eco-friendly practices, appealing to environmentally conscious visitors.
5. Leverage Interactive Lighting for Enhanced Guest Engagement
Interactive lighting is a powerful tool for increasing guest engagement and creating memorable experiences. Incorporate interactive elements like touch-sensitive LED panels, motion-activated lighting effects, and immersive light tunnels that respond to guest movements. These features can be integrated into rides, queues, and entertainment zones, offering unique, personalized experiences that visitors will want to share online. This not only enhances the guest experience but also drives word-of-mouth marketing and boosts attendance.
6. Ensure Consistency with Themed Lighting
Consistency in lighting is crucial to maintaining the thematic integrity of your park. Each section of the park should have a cohesive lighting design that complements its theme, whether it's a futuristic sci-fi zone or a whimsical fairy tale land. Use color, intensity, and fixture style to reinforce the narrative of each area. This attention to detail ensures that visitors are fully immersed in the experience, leading to higher satisfaction rates and increased spending on themed merchandise and food.
Conclusion
Effective lighting is essential for creating a safe, enjoyable, and visually stunning theme park experience. By focusing on architectural lighting, safety, attraction enhancement, energy efficiency, guest engagement, and thematic consistency, you can transform your park into a vibrant destination that attracts more visitors and boosts revenue. Whether you're upgrading existing lighting or planning a new park, these strategies will help you achieve the perfect balance of function and flair.
